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Grapevine, TX

The cost of pinhole le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Grapevine, TX. These are estimates, not guarantees. Get a free estimate today and let us help you understand the cost of the repairs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and length of drying time.
Cleaning and disinfection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and type of cleaning products used.
Restoration and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and materials used.
Pinhole leak detection and repair $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and complexity of the repair.
Insurance claims and paperwork Free – $500 Complexity of the claim, type of insurance, and documentation required.

Common Questions About Pinhole Leak Water Removal

Q: How long does it take to fix a pinhole leak?

A: The time it takes to fix a pinhole leak dep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In some cases, we can fix the leak within a few hours, while in others, it may take several days. We’ll provide you with a customized timeline and estimate.

Q: Is pinhole leak water removal covered by insurance?

A: Yes, pinhole leak water removal is usually covered by insurance. But, the process of filing a claim can be complex, and you may need to work with your insurance company to ensure that the repairs are covered. We’ll help you navigate the process and ensure that you get the coverage you need.

Q: Can I prevent pinhole leaks from happening in the first place?

A: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ent pinhole leaks from happening in the first place. These include checking your pipes regularly, fixing any leaks quickly, and using a water filter to reduce mineral buildup. We’ll provide you with a customized plan to prevent future leaks.

Q: Is it safe to stay in my home while it’s being repaired?

A: In most cases, it’s safe to stay in your home while it’s being repaired. But, if the damage is severe or poses a health risk, we may recommend that you stay elsewhere until the repairs are complete. We’ll provide you with a safe and healthy environment.
